Push-Through Gloveports
CRL's Push-Through Gloveports are used in isolators or gloveboxes where those activities bring together dangerous or sterile products and human operators. The CRL Push-Through Glove System allows for the interchangeability between gloves, viewing windows, bag-outs, and plugs without losing enclosure containment or risking the spread of contamination. The two main components of the system are the enclosure ring, which mounts to the Glovebox wall and the support ring or accessory that creates a compression seal inside
the enclosure ring.
- CRL's push-through technology offers rapid glove changes with a minimized risk of exposure to the operator or the product.
- CRL offers push-through gloveports in round configurations from 8"-15" diameter.
- CRL offers Oval Gloveports for increased access by the operator and better ergonomics.
- CRLs push-through technology is compatible with most commercially available gloves. The system does not rely on the glove bead to provide the seal giving the end user the flexibility to choose the right gloves for their applications.
- The Push-Through ports offer users the flexibility to install into the port a window, a plug, a bag out and many other custom applications.
CRL's Push-Through Gloveport system can be mounted in a wide variety of materials including lexan, glass, and metal panels.
Minimum Push-Through Gloveport System requirements:
- Enclosure Ring (Clamp In or Weld In)
- Support Ring with Glove
- Glove ejection tool
Fixed Glove Systems
The CRL Pharmaceutical Glove system allows operators to comfortably extend their hands through sealed glove ports in the barrier wall of an isolator.
The convoluted sleeve allows the glove reach to be extended when in use, collapsed when not in use and minimizes the weight of the glove on the operators arm.
The small hand glove can be replaced independently of the convoluted sealed sleeve.
Fixed Glove systems can be manufactured in either oval or round configurations.
